@shingamix: That is a really nice looking menu. I'm not usually a fan of ring menus in general but in this case the large ring definitely looks better than the list. My only concern would be with the fact that with 16+ items in the menu to start with it could be an irritation for a player having no clue what order the menu items are in since they can only see the first 3 and last 3 options at one time, though it's better than the tiny ring cluster if there is anyway that you can make it a little more navigable to new players who aren't used to half as many options as your menu offers that would probably be ideal. Aesthetics-wise it's a really nice menu however.

I'm focusing on events and quests right now, so not much in the way of new screenshots to share. I do, however, have a couple of mock-ups of potential menu interfaces for my game utilizing an upcoming scripting package being worked on.

The basic idea behind both is that, although my game appears to be fantasy-ish on the surface, it's actually a sci-fi universe, and there are many remnants of pre-Fall technology lying around (some of the basic items you use are left over technology). My thought was towards the start of the game, Alex (the main character) acquires a datapad (basically a super-durable tablet with apparently infinite battery life), which serves as the menu interface, and so accessing the menu looks like you're looking at the datapad's screen. This overall UI would extend into combat as well.
